She emphasized that Europe\u2019s two million researchers should be viewed as a significant <em>advantage over competitors<\/em>. She noted that R&amp;I would be a common thread throughout various topics, with the presidency aiming to ensure that researchers are visible and heard in policy creation. Kula provided a comprehensive overview of the Polish Presidency\u2019s agenda and its R&amp;I priorities, namely: <strong>openness &amp; inclusiveness, synergies and AI in<\/strong> <strong>science.<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Regarding the rapidly evolving AI sector, the Polish research attach\u00e9 mentioned:&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><em>\u201cThere is an opportunity for Europe to empower and upskill our researchers to use AI tools and technologies, in order to increase the productivity of research and innovation efforts.\u201d<\/em>&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Poland plans to propose Council Conclusions on AI in science to this effect in the coming months, stressing that access to AI tools for research should be <em>as democratic as possible<\/em> not to exacerbate disparities within the scientific community.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Kula also addressed the ongoing work on interim evaluation of Horizon Europe that will serve as the evidence for discussing FP10, stating:&nbsp;<em>\u201cIf you want to build a proper discussion on the future of the Framework Programme, we need those numbers [to be presented in the interim report]. We need to know what Horizon Europe has delivered, what worked, what didn\u2019t work, and to build our discussion on the facts and data.\u201d<\/em>&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Another significant objective for the first half of the year will be the European Research Area policy agenda for 2025-27, to be adopted as a Council recommendation. Poland will also work on extending the Euratom programme for nuclear research and innovation beyond 2027.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Following the first panel, <strong>three Polish ERC laureates <\/strong>presented their research in different disciplines anchored to Polish Presidency priorities: <\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ul><li><strong>Dr. Ewa Chrostek (Jagiellonian University) \u2013 health research;<\/strong><\/li><li><strong>Dr. Krzysztof Fic (Pozna\u0144 University of Technology<\/strong>) <strong>\u2013 energy storage;<\/strong><\/li><li><strong>Dr. Rafa\u0142 Kucharski (Jagiellonian University) \u2013 AI in urban mobility.<\/strong><\/li><\/ul>\n\n\n\n<p>The presentations served as a starting point for the a lively panel discussion, moderated by <strong>Professor Leszek Kaczmarek, a member of the ERC Scientific Council<\/strong> and a prominent figure at <strong>the Nencki Institute of Experimental Biology, PAS<\/strong>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The panelists commented on how they tackle the leitmotiv of the Polish Presidency being it safety and \/or security in their research. They also talked on where they find opportunities and threats in their respective fields. Dr. Kucharski discussed the transformative potential of AI in research, illustrating how AI technologies can accelerate scientific discovery and address complex societal issues. Dr. Fic emphasized the urgent need for innovative solutions in energy transition, highlighting the role of interdisciplinary research in developing sustainable energy systems and also the need for Europe to bypass the problem of scarcity of critical raw materials. Dr. Chrostek focused on health security, discussing recent advancements in biomedical research and the importance of international collaboration in prevention and containment of global health threats such as virus-borne diseases.
